Apache vhost目录没有加载站点

时间:2018-05-23 06:03:08

标签: macos apache vhosts

我从linux迁移到了mac。我有Apache和php设置。

现在apache似乎只加载列出的第一个虚拟主机。它也只能通过本地主机而不是网站名称在浏览器中加载它。它已经有3天的时间在网上搜索或解决方案似乎没什么用。

现在,如果我为虚拟主机制作文档根目录,例如。 / Library / WebServer / Documents /然后它的工作原理。如果我添加额外的目录,它会失败,例如。 /Library/WebServer/Documents/livingahimsa.co.uk

这是配置:(我已经尝试了带引号的doc root和

##
# Host Database
#
# localhost is used to configure the loopback interface
# when the system is booting.  Do not change this entry.
##
127.0.0.1       localhost
127.0.0.1       ahimsainvestments.com
127.0.0.1       livingahimsa.co.uk
127.0.0.1       ahimsavillage.com
255.255.255.255 broadcasthost
::1             localhost

和vhost:

<VirtualHost *:80>
    DocumentRoot /Library/WebServer/Documents/ahimsainvestments.com 
    ServerName ahimsainvestments.com 
</VirtualHost>

<VirtualHost *:80>
    DocumentRoot /Library/WebServer/Documents/livingahimsa.co.uk 
    ServerName livingahimsa.co.uk
</VirtualHost>

<VirtualHost *:80>
    DocumentRoot /Library/WebServer/Documents/ahimsavillage.com 
    ServerName ahimsavillage.com

pache2 / httpd.conf中     

0 个答案:

没有答案